> >  On Tue, Sep 13, 2016 at 12:40:59PM +0800, Po Liu wrote:
> >  > On some platforms, root port doesn't support MSI/MSI-X/INTx in RC mode.
> >  > When chip support the aer interrupt with none MSI/MSI-X/INTx mode,
> >  > maybe there is interrupt line for aer pme etc. Search the interrupt
> >  > number in the fdt file. Then fixup the dev->irq with it.
> >  >
> >  > Signed-off-by: Po Liu <po.liu@....com>
> >  
> >  Will the new kernel work with existing/old DTB?  I'm trying to
> >  understand the dependency between driver and DTS changes.
> 
> Yes, We've never use name 'intr' before. So we remove it is ok. 
> 'aer' is a dts name for researching it's true interrupt number by kernel. This patch is first time to use name 'aer'. So it must be compatible with existing/old DTB.

Does that mean driver and DTS changes can go through separate trees,
i.e. PCI and arm-soc, without introducing regressions on either tree?
Or does the patch series needs to go in as a whole?
